1. Uppu Saaru: A Culinary Gem from Karnataka:

Uppu Saaru Uppu Saaru is a cherished dish in Karnataka, a state renowned for its vibrant culinary heritage. This soup is a staple in many households, a comforting and flavorful accompaniment to rice or as a standalone dish. Its name, derived from the Kannada language, translates to "salt water," reflecting the delicate balance of flavors that define this dish.

2. A Symphony of Ingredients:

Ingredients of Uppu Saaru The magic of Uppu Saaru lies in its carefully chosen ingredients, each contributing a distinct layer of flavor to the overall symphony. Toor dal, a type of lentil, forms the base of this soup, providing a hearty and protein-rich foundation. Tamarind, with its characteristic sourness, adds a tangy contrast to the dal's earthy flavor. A medley of vegetables, such as tomatoes, onions, and carrots, adds color, texture, and a burst of freshness.

3. The Spice Route:

Spices used in Uppu Saaru Spices play a pivotal role in shaping the flavor profile of Uppu Saaru. Mustard seeds, cumin seeds, and fenugreek seeds, tempered in hot oil, release their aromatic essence, infusing the soup with a warm and inviting aroma. Red chili peppers add a touch of heat, while turmeric lends its vibrant color and subtle earthiness. Asafoetida, with its distinctive pungent flavor, adds a depth of complexity to the dish.

4. Cooking Methods: A Culinary Dance:

Cooking Methods for Uppu Saaru The preparation of Uppu Saaru is a culinary dance, where ingredients come together in a harmonious blend. The toor dal is first simmered until tender, creating a smooth and flavorful base. The vegetables are then sautéed with spices until they soften and release their natural sweetness. The tamarind extract, with its tangy flavor, is added to balance the richness of the dal. Finally, the soup is garnished with fresh coriander leaves, adding a vibrant pop of color and a refreshing aroma.
